A commercial mortgage is probably one of the most affordable ways for a business to finance the purchase of premises, land and other acquisitions deemed necessary for its requirements. Its duration and terms can be flexible and tailor made to suit the applicant’s commercial needs. It can also be used to purchase an existing business or for funding a new project or perhaps refurbishments.

Although commercial mortgages UK are more expensive than residential mortgages, they are deemed more flexible. They can also contain various incentives for the borrower. For example, it could allow a business to consolidate expensive short-term financial deals. It might make it possible to purchase premises rather than rent as the mortgage is granted on the business’s ability to make the repayments as opposed to that of an individual. In addition, a rather attractive feature of commercial mortgages UK is that their interest is tax deductible. However, it is wise to remember that legally, the lender has a claim on the mortgaged property until the loan has been completely repaid. Therefore, exploring the various terms and rates thoroughly before committing, ensuring that in all likelihood the repayments could be covered, is probably deemed sensible.

Generally, most lenders will require a substantial deposit and various guarantees before granting a loan. In many cases, they are prepared to lend up to 80% LTV (loan to value - that is the amount of loan against the purchase price) depending if the contents of the application successfully fulfils their loan criteria. Most financial providers require assurance that the intended scheme is not precarious and that the repayments are affordable. Attention the proposal’s details might be the key and could reduce the risk of rejection, making the process less stressful.

Extra assistance and guidance maybe needed should the applicant’s circumstances not be so straightforward. For example, the business might have a poor record of accomplishment or a difficult credit history. Perhaps the proposed business venture has a high risk factor associated with it, like a nightclub. If this is the case, the choice of financial providers might be reduced, and the terms offered less favourable with increased interest rates.
